Energy Efficiency
The Wagon House, Swindon has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 22 Dec 2017.
The property is not conn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, LPG.
Sold Prices
The most recent sale of The Wagon House, Swindon completed on 19th September 2003 at £397,000 and was recorded by HM Land Registry as a freehold house.
Since 1995 this is the property's only sale.
